Mean Creek

Country: USA, Language: English, 90 mins

  • Director: Jacob Aaron Estes
  • Writer: Jacob Aaron Estes
  • Producer: Deborah Del Prete; Susan Johnson

CGiii Comment

Kids acting intelligently - that's new.

Complex and layered - that's new for a kids movie.

Mature, menacing and raw - quite unheard of for this genre.

It's absorbing, captivating and tragic.

The direction is well poised, apart from a few clumsy edits, this is succinct, deliberate film-making and really rather exceptional.

Fine work.

The(ir) Blurb...

When Sam Merrick is beaten up by local bully George Tooney, Sam's older brother Rocky and his friends Clyde and Marty plan to pretend it's Sam's birthday to "invite" George on a boat trip in which they would dare him to strip naked, jump in the lake, and run home naked. But when Sam, his girlfriend Millie, Rocky, and Clyde see George as not much of a bad guy, they want to call off the plan, but Marty refuses. Will the plan go ahead as planned?
